πŸ›’ Ingredients

  • 1 cup wild rice
  • 3 cups water or broth
  • 1 tbsp butter or olive oil
  • ½ cup onion (finely chopped)
  • ½ cup mushrooms (sliced)
  • ½ cup carrots (diced)
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• 1 tsp dried thyme or herbs (optional)

πŸ‘©‍🍳 Instructions

1. Rinse rice

Rinse wild rice under cold water to remove excess starch.

2. Cook rice

In a pot, combine wild rice and water/broth. Bring to a boil, then reduce heat and simmer for 40–45 minutes until tender.

3. SautΓ© vegetables

In a pan, heat butter or oil. Cook onions, mushrooms, and carrots until soft and lightly browned.

4. Combine

Drain excess liquid from rice if needed. Mix cooked rice with sautΓ©ed vegetables.

5. Season & serve

Add salt, pepper, and herbs. Serve warm.


πŸ”₯ Pro Tips for Perfect Wild Rice

  • Use broth instead of water for richer flavor
  • Don’t overcook → grains should stay slightly chewy
  • Let rice rest 5 minutes after cooking
  • Add toasted nuts for extra texture
  • Stir gently to keep grains intact

❓ FAQs – Wild Rice Canadian Style Recipe

1. What is wild rice?
Wild rice is a whole grain with a nutty flavor and chewy texture, commonly used in Canadian cuisine.

2. Is wild rice healthier than white rice?
Yes, it contains more fiber, protein, and nutrients.

3. Can I cook wild rice in advance?
Yes, store in the fridge for up to 4 days.

4. Why is my wild rice hard?
It needs longer cooking time—ensure it’s fully tender.

5. Can I freeze wild rice?
Yes, freeze cooked rice for up to 2 months.
